Towns/Cities for Gaming Parties Finchley Hammersmith Harrow Hemel Hempstead Hendon Hertford High Wycombe Ilford Kingston Leeds Leighton Buzzard Liverpool London Manchester Mill Hill Milton Keynes Nottingham Orpington Potters Bar Preston « Previous Next » Showing 21 to 40 of 54 results ‹ 1 2 3 ›